SEBI mandates certification requirement for principal officer/employees of Portfolio Managers

SEBI mandates certification for principal officer/employees of Portfolio Managers having decision making authority related to fund management

As per the notification No. SEBI/LAD-NRO/GN/2021/49 issued the following is prescribed:

Certification requirement for Portfolio Managers 

1. The associated persons functioning as principal officer of a Portfolio Manager or employee(s) of the Portfolio Manager having decision making authority related to fund management, shall obtain certification from the National Institute of Securities Markets by passing the NISM-Series-XXI-B: Portfolio Managers Certification Examination as mentioned in the communiqué No. NISM/Certification/Series-XXI-B: Portfolio Managers (PM) Certification/2021/01 dated June 15, 2021 issued by the National Institute of Securities Markets.

2. The Portfolio Managers shall ensure that all such associated persons who are principal officers or employees having decision making authority related to fund management as on the date of this notification obtain the certification by passing the NISM-Series-XXI-B: Portfolio Managers Certification Examination within two years from the date of this notification:

Provided that a Portfolio Manager, who engages or employs any such associated person who is a principal officer or an employee having decision making authority related to fund management, after the date of this notification, shall ensure that such person obtains certification by passing the NISM-Series-XXI-B: Portfolio Managers Certification Examination within one year from the date of their employment.
